Trabzonspor close Austria camp with win over Udinese
The maroon-and-blues finished the last match of their pre-season camp in Schladming with a 1-0 win over Italian side Udinese, thanks to a goal from Ernest Muçi, wrapping up the camp on a winning note.

Trabzonspor, continuing their new season preparations in the Schladming region of Austria, faced Italian Serie A side Udinese in the camp's final test. Under the management of Fatih Tekke, the maroon-and-blues maintained the advantage they gained early in the match until the end and left the pitch with a 1-0 win.

The match's only goal came as early as the 4th minute. Trabzonspor took the lead through Ernest Muçi's strike and, playing a disciplined game in the remaining minutes, preserved the difference, securing their first win of the Austria camp in this match.

The Black Sea club, which began new season preparations on July 6 and entered the Austria stage on July 23, played a total of three friendly matches during this period. Having lost 3-0 to Eintracht Frankfurt in the first match and 1-0 to Al Sadd in the second, the maroon-and-blues left the camp with one win and two losses. Injured players Batagov, Okay Yokuşlu and Folcarelli, along with Draguş and Salih Malkoçoğlu, who are reportedly set to leave the club, were not included in the squad for the last match.
Having completed the Austria camp after 11 days of training, Trabzonspor will return to Turkey. After the team takes some time off, İsmail Köybaşı is expected to play against Göztepe in a testimonial match in Izmir ahead of the Süper Lig.
